    Before working in the biopharmaceutical industry, Dr. Kirschbaum served as Professor of Medicine, Director of Experimental Therapeutics, Hematology at the Monter Cancer Center/NSLIJHS; Professor of Medicine, Director Hematologic Malignancies at Penn State, Hershey Cancer Center, Director of Experimental Therapeutics, Nevada Cancer Institute, and Director, New Drug Development at the City of Hope National Cancer Center, and Attending Senior Physician, Department of Hematology and Department of Bone Marrow Transplantation, Tel Aviv Sourasky Medical Center, Tel Aviv, Israel.

    He has earned a B.A. from Yeshiva University in New York and his M.D. from SUNY–Health Sciences Center in Brooklyn. He did his Residency in Internal Medicine at Kings County Hospital Center in New York. He also held a Research Fellowship in Oncology at Fred Hutchinson Cancer Research Center in Seattle and worked as a physician scientist at Hadassah University Hospital and the Weizmann Institute of Science in Israel.

    Cyclacel also announced that the Compensation Committee of its Board of Directors authorized the grant to Dr. Kirschbaum of non-qualified stock options to purchase up to 120,000 shares of the Company’s common stock, effective as of the first day of his employment as an inducement to Dr. Kirschbaum to commence employment with Cyclacel. The award was granted under Cyclacel’s 2020 Inducement Equity Incentive Plan which Cyclacel’s Board of Directors adopted to facilitate the granting of equity awards to new employees in accordance with NASDAQ Listing Rule 5635(c)(4).

    The inducement grant is exercisable at a price of $3.77 per share, which is the closing price per share of Cyclacel’s common stock as reported by NASDAQ on October 23, 2020. The stock option shall vest over three years, with one third of the award vesting on October 23, 2021, and the remainder vesting ratably at the end of each subsequent month thereafter, subject to Dr. Kirschbaum’s continued employment with Cyclacel through each applicable vesting date. The option has a ten-year term and is subject to the terms and conditions of a stock option agreement.

    About Cyclacel Pharmaceuticals, Inc.
    Cyclacel Pharmaceuticals is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company developing innovative cancer medicines based on cell cycle, transcriptional regulation, and DNA damage response biology. The transcriptional regulation program is evaluating fadraciclib as a single agent in solid tumors and in combination with venetoclax in patients with relapsed or refractory AML/MDS and CLL. The anti-mitotic program is evaluating CYC140, a PLK1 inhibitor, in advanced leukemias/MDS patients. The DNA damage response program is evaluating an oral combination of sapacitabine and venetoclax in patients with relapsed or refractory AML/MDS. An investigator-sponsored trial (IST) is evaluating an oral combination of sapacitabine and olaparib in patients with BRCA mutant breast cancer. Cyclacel's strategy is to build a diversified biopharmaceutical business focused in hematology and oncology based on a pipeline of novel drug candidates.
